// INCREMENTAL_REBUILD_FANOUT_LIMIT
//
// Caps how many dependent pages Quillstone's incremental rebuilder will
// regenerate when a shared partial changes. Plugin authors: if your
// transform touches a template used site-wide, exceeding this cap forces
// a full rebuild, which invalidates the content-hash cache your plugin
// may rely on. Raise this only after profiling, since fanout scales with
// taxonomy depth, not page count. When debugging cache misses, compare
// your local manifest against the canonical rebuild token printed below.

build token for fajop-kageg: htk14_a2d40227103e0f

// Fixture for the cross-service trace propagation tests in the Marrowfield suite.
// Simulates a three-hop request (gateway -> ledger -> notifier) and asserts that
// span IDs chain correctly and baggage survives the retry path. The mock
// collector expects authenticated flush calls, so the fixture sends requests
// carrying the bearer token below.

portal login ticket: eyJhbGciOiJIUzI1NiIsInR5cCI6IkpXVCJ9.eyJzdWIiOiIG5IqSfIn0.9010pM2K

Per our agreement with Quillbridge Data Services, failed nightly exports from the Marrow ledger are retried automatically up to three times with exponential backoff. Retries reuse the original signed payload; no credentials are re-transmitted. After the third failure, the job is quarantined and a review ticket is raised for the Harwick integration team. Quillbridge has confirmed their intake endpoint logs retry attempts for audit purposes. For questions about the retry policy or audit evidence, contact the vendor liaison below.

alerts address for kafof-bagag: kasael@olvarqdyn.corp

The Lanternfell event registry validates every producer schema against the last three accepted versions before admitting it to the `events.core` namespace. Rejections are cached for five minutes to avoid hammering the compatibility engine during bulk deploys, and the cache is invalidated whenever a new version lands. Reviewers should pay particular attention to the retry and cache-sizing knobs, since they were chosen empirically on the Bramwick staging cluster. The constants we settled on are as follows.

constants for yaduf-fahag:
BUDGETS = {
    "kelix": 528,
    "briwyn": 734,
}